So how do reverse mortgages work? It’s actually fairly simple. With a standard mortgage, you take out a loan to buy a house and you make monthly payments to pay back the lender over time. With a reverse mortgage, the lender makes monthly payments to you. Your home serves as security for the loan, and when you sell the home, move out or pass away, the loan is repaid from the equity in your home. How Does a Reverse Mortgage Work. A reverse mortgage is a loan made by a lender to a homeowner using the home as security or collateral. With a traditional mortgage, the homeowner uses their income to pay down the debt over time. However, with a reverse mortgage the loan balance grows over time because the homeowner is not making monthly mortgage payments.
